Background technique
Personal information integrated processing terminal server is to provide the equipment of the service of calculating.Since server needs to respond clothes Business request, and is handled, and server has the service of undertaking and ensures the ability of service, for storing and the need of operational data It wants.Power supply interface on personal information integrated processing terminal server is component important in terminal server, is taken for terminal Be engaged in device for being electrically connected work, to realize the normal work of terminal server, existing personal information integrated processing terminal clothes Power supply interface in business device is typically all to need to carry out lock fit connection by screw, and connection type is cumbersome, not easy to assemble, The working efficiency of installation and removal is influenced, in addition, the power supply piece in traditional power supply interface is exposed, there are biggish safety is hidden Suffer from.

Valuably or illustratively, the instruction device includes being fixedly mounted in 5 bottom end face of power supply mechanism Indicator light 580, the indicator light 580 are electrically connected with the conductive trough 511, the instruction when the conductive trough 511 electrification Lamp 580 lights, to indicate that the present apparatus is in normal electriferous state.
When original state, the first sliding block 533 is located at the lowest position in first sliding groove 53, at this point, by the first sliding block 533 Drive the first inclined-plane pushing block 541 utmostly to protrude into third sliding slot 54, meanwhile, make the first inclined-plane pushing block 541 utmostly with Second inclined-plane pushing block 552 press sliding connection, at this point, utmostly overcoming the first spring 553 by the second inclined-plane pushing block 552 Pressure on top surface, and the second sliding block 551 is driven utmostly to protrude into inserting groove 51 far from 552 side of the second inclined-plane pushing block, meanwhile, make 551 opposite side of the second sliding block of the left and right sides compresses mating connection completely, at this point, inserting groove 51 is in close state, meanwhile, the Three sliding blocks 571 are located at the most forward position in the second cavity 57, at this point, third sliding block 571 is made to drive the first conductive head 573 maximum The separate power supply slot 572 of degree, meanwhile, lock hook sliding block 563 is slid into utmostly by 562 pressure on top surface of second spring close to grafting In 4th sliding slot 56 of 51 side of slot.
When needing to install, is controlled by driving motor 532 and drive the rotation of the first screw rod 531, driven by the first screw rod 531 The first sliding block 533 gradually top-direction sliding in first sliding groove 53, at this point, driving the first inclined-plane to push away by the first sliding block 533 541 top section of block gradually protrudes into first sliding groove 53, meanwhile, the second inclined-plane pushing block 552 is made by 553 pressure on top surface of the first spring Second inclined-plane pushing block 552 drives the second sliding block 551 gradually to slip away in inserting groove 51, at this point, by the first of 531 bottom of the first screw rod Cone pulley 521 drive the second cone pulley 522 and the second screw rod 574 rotation, meanwhile, by the second screw rod 574 drive third sliding block 571 by The gradually rear direction sliding in the second cavity 57, until the first sliding block 533 slides into the top position in first sliding groove 53 When, at this point, drive 541 top section of the first inclined-plane pushing block utmostly to protrude into first sliding groove 53 by the first sliding block 533, meanwhile, Second inclined-plane pushing block 552 utmostly by 553 pressure on top surface of the first spring, makes the second inclined-plane pushing block 552 drive the second sliding block 551 It is sliding completely off in inserting groove 51, at this point, it is last in second cavity 57 to drive third sliding block 571 to slide by the second screw rod 574 Side position, meanwhile, make the first conductive head 573 and the power supply fully mated connection of slot 572, then by the way that plug-in connection 6 to be moved to The bottom position of power supply mechanism 5, meanwhile, so that inserting column 62 and inserting groove 51 on plug-in connection 6 is in complete relative position, so Afterwards towards the mobile plug-in connection 6 in 5 side of power supply mechanism, protrude into inserting column 62 gradually in inserting groove 51, meanwhile, make limit plate 61 with The press of lock hook sliding block 563 is slidably matched, until leading conductive trough 511 with second when inserting column 62 is fully inserted into inserting groove 51 The fully mated connection of dateline 621, meanwhile, so that limit plate 61 and lock hook sliding block 563 is engaged by clamping connection as shown in Figure 3.
